label.checkbox{padding:0;display:inline-block;position:relative;vertical-align:top;min-height:20px}label.checkbox input[type=checkbox]{position:absolute;clip-path:rect(0 0 0 0)}label.checkbox input[type=checkbox]~.rendered-checkbox{display:inline-block;vertical-align:middle;position:relative;top:-2px;padding:2px;margin:0 5px 0 0;height:10px;width:10px;font-weight:300;line-height:.8;font-size:1.3rem;text-align:center;border:1px solid var(--color-border-rendered-checkbox,hsl(0deg 0% 0% / 60%));border-radius:4px;cursor:pointer}label.checkbox input[type=checkbox]:checked~.rendered-checkbox{background-image:var(--svg-url-rendered-checkbox,url(files/checkbox.83a50d8893408a926808.svg));background-size:85%;background-position:50% 50%;background-repeat:no-repeat}label.checkbox input[type=checkbox]:disabled~.rendered-checkbox{opacity:.5;cursor:not-allowed}label.checkbox:has(.enter_sends){vertical-align:middle}a.no-style{color:inherit}a.no-underline,a.no-underline:focus,a.no-underline:hover{-webkit-text-decoration:none;text-decoration:none}.italic{font-style:italic}.simplebar-track .simplebar-scrollbar::before{background-color:hsl(0deg 0% 0%);box-shadow:0 0 0 1px hsl(0deg 0% 100% / 33%)}.simplebar-track.simplebar-vertical{transition:width .2s ease 1s}.simplebar-track.simplebar-vertical.simplebar-hover{width:15px;transition:width .2s ease}.simplebar-track.simplebar-horizontal{transition:height .2s ease 1s}.simplebar-track.simplebar-horizontal.simplebar-hover{height:15px;transition:height .2s ease}i.zulip-icon.zulip-icon-bot{color:var(--color-icon-bot)}input::-ms-reveal{display:none}.password-div{position:relative}.password-div .password_visibility_toggle{position:absolute;right:10px;top:42px;opacity:.6}.password-div .password_visibility_toggle:hover{opacity:1}select.bootstrap-focus-style:focus{outline:1px dotted hsl(0deg 0% 20%);outline:5px auto -webkit-focus-ring-color;outline-offset:-2px;transition:none}html:has(.portico-landing.integrations){width:auto;scrollbar-gutter:stable}.portico-landing.integrations{--color-integrations-category-text:hsl(223deg 6% 35%);color:hsl(0deg 0% 27%);font-weight:400;padding-bottom:60px;background:linear-gradient(180deg,var(--color-background-gradient-start) 0,var(--color-background-gradient-end) 100%)}.portico-landing.integrations h1:hover::after{content:none}.portico-landing.integrations h2:hover::after{content:none}.portico-landing.integrations h3:hover::after{content:none}.portico-landing.integrations .markdown{font-size:1.1rem}.portico-landing.integrations .main{width:calc(100% - 100px);max-width:1170px;margin:0 auto;border-radius:10px;background-color:hsl(0deg 0% 100%)}.portico-landing.integrations .main:has(.catalog){background-color:hsl(0deg 0% 96%)}.portico-landing.integrations .main img{max-width:100%;height:auto;vertical-align:middle;box-shadow:none;border:none}@media (width <= 1000px){.portico-landing.integrations .main{width:calc(100% - 50px)}}@media (width <= 450px){.portico-landing.integrations .main{width:100%}}.portico-landing.integrations .padded-content{padding:50px 0 20px}.portico-landing.integrations .padded-content .inner-content{min-height:870px}@media (width <= 450px){.portico-landing.integrations .padded-content{padding:40px 0 20px}}@media (width <= 1000px){.portico-landing.integrations .padded-content:has(#integration-instructions-group){padding-top:25px}}.portico-landing.integrations ol li{list-style:none}.portico-landing.integrations ol li ul li{list-style:inherit}.portico-landing.integrations .integration-main-text{padding:0 30px 0 265px}@media (width <= 1000px){.portico-landing.integrations .integration-main-text{padding:0 30px}}.portico-landing.integrations .portico-page-heading{font-size:2.5em;font-weight:300;line-height:1.2;text-align:center;text-wrap:balance}@media (width > 1000px){.portico-landing.integrations .portico-page-heading{text-align:left}}.portico-landing.integrations .portico-page-subheading{font-weight:400;font-size:1.1em;color:hsl(0deg 0% 40%);line-height:1.2;text-align:center}@media (width > 1000px){.portico-landing.integrations .portico-page-subheading{text-align:left}}.portico-landing.integrations .eligible_realm_end_notice a,.portico-landing.integrations .integration-instructions a,.portico-landing.integrations .portico-page-subheading a{color:var(--color-link);-webkit-text-decoration:underline;text-decoration:underline;text-decoration-color:var(--color-link-underline);text-underline-offset:0.1176em}.portico-landing.integrations .eligible_realm_end_notice a:hover,.portico-landing.integrations .integration-instructions a:hover,.portico-landing.integrations .portico-page-subheading a:hover{color:var(--color-link-hover);text-decoration-color:var(--color-link-underline-hover)}.portico-landing.integrations #integration-search{margin-bottom:30px;padding:0 30px 0 265px}@media (width <= 1000px){.portico-landing.integrations #integration-search{padding:0 30px;margin-bottom:10px}}.portico-landing.integrations #integration-search .searchbar{display:flex;justify-content:center;margin:30px auto 0}@media (width > 1000px){.portico-landing.integrations #integration-search .searchbar{justify-content:flex-start}}.portico-landing.integrations #integration-search .searchbar .searchbar-reset{position:relative;width:100%;max-width:500px}.portico-landing.integrations #integration-search .searchbar .searchbar-reset .search_input{box-sizing:border-box;font-size:1em;font-family:inherit;width:100%;height:45px;padding:0 20px 0 50px;border-radius:5px;border:1px solid hsl(0deg 0% 80%);display:block;color:hsl(0deg 0% 33%);margin-bottom:10px;transition:border-color linear .2s}.portico-landing.integrations #integration-search .searchbar .searchbar-reset .search_input:focus{border-color:var(--color-link);outline:0}.portico-landing.integrations #integration-search .searchbar .searchbar-reset .zulip-icon-search{position:absolute;left:18px;top:13px;font-size:18px;color:hsl(0deg 0% 53%);pointer-events:none}.portico-landing.integrations .catalog{display:flow-root;margin-top:20px;padding:0 30px;min-height:500px}.portico-landing.integrations .catalog .integration-categories-sidebar{float:left;width:200px;padding:0 30px 0 0;margin:0}.portico-landing.integrations .catalog .integration-categories-sidebar.sticky{position:sticky;top:40px;margin:auto;height:490px;z-index:10}.portico-landing.integrations .catalog .integration-categories-sidebar h3{font-weight:700;font-size:1.1em;margin:0 0 5px;color:var(--color-integrations-category-text)}.portico-landing.integrations .catalog .integration-categories-sidebar h3~h3{margin-top:20px}.portico-landing.integrations .catalog .integration-categories-sidebar a{display:block;-webkit-text-decoration:none;text-decoration:none;font-weight:400;font-size:.95em;padding:6px 10px;margin:2px 0;border-radius:5px;color:var(--color-integrations-category-text);cursor:pointer}.portico-landing.integrations .catalog .integration-categories-sidebar a:hover{color:hsl(223deg 6% 15%)}.portico-landing.integrations .catalog .integration-categories-sidebar a.selected{background-color:hsl(0deg 0% 100%);color:hsl(223deg 6% 25%);font-weight:600!important}@media (width <= 1000px){.portico-landing.integrations .catalog .integration-categories-sidebar{display:none}}.portico-landing.integrations .integration-categories-dropdown{display:none}@media (width <= 1000px){.portico-landing.integrations .integration-categories-dropdown{display:block;margin:0;padding:0 30px}.portico-landing.integrations .integration-categories-dropdown h3{font-weight:400;font-size:1.1em;text-align:left;margin:0;padding:12px 20px}.portico-landing.integrations .integration-categories-dropdown h3.heading{font-weight:600}.portico-landing.integrations .integration-categories-dropdown .dropdown-list,.portico-landing.integrations .integration-categories-dropdown .integration-toggle-categories-dropdown{box-sizing:border-box;width:100%;max-width:500px;margin-left:auto;margin-right:auto}.portico-landing.integrations .integration-categories-dropdown .integration-toggle-categories-dropdown{cursor:pointer;display:flex;position:relative;padding:0;align-items:center;justify-content:space-between;background-color:hsl(0deg 0% 100%);border:1px solid hsl(0deg 0% 80%);border-radius:5px}.portico-landing.integrations .integration-categories-dropdown i{margin-right:10px;font-size:24px}.portico-landing.integrations .integration-categories-dropdown .dropdown-list{display:none;cursor:pointer;padding:0;border:1px solid hsl(0deg 0% 80%);border-top:0;border-radius:0 0 5px 5px;overflow:hidden}.portico-landing.integrations .integration-categories-dropdown .dropdown-list a{display:block;-webkit-text-decoration:none;text-decoration:none;font-weight:400;font-size:1em;padding:12px 20px;color:var(--color-integrations-category-text)}.portico-landing.integrations .integration-categories-dropdown .dropdown-list a:hover{color:hsl(223deg 6% 15%)}.portico-landing.integrations .integration-categories-dropdown .dropdown-list a.selected{background-color:hsl(0deg 0% 100%);color:hsl(223deg 6% 25%);font-weight:600!important}}.portico-landing.integrations .integration-categories-dropdown:has(.dropdown-list[style*="display: block"]) .integration-toggle-categories-dropdown{border-bottom-left-radius:0;border-bottom-right-radius:0}.portico-landing.integrations .integration-lozenges{overflow:hidden;text-align:left}@media (width <= 1000px){.portico-landing.integrations .integration-lozenges{text-align:center}}.portico-landing.integrations .integration-lozenges>a{-webkit-text-decoration:none;text-decoration:none}.portico-landing.integrations .integration-lozenge{vertical-align:top;width:153px;height:200px;padding:0 4px;margin:7px 5px;border-radius:5px;border:1px solid hsl(0deg 0% 88%);background-color:hsl(0deg 0% 100%);color:var(--color-integrations-category-text);text-align:center;transition:.3s ease;transition-property:border-color}.portico-landing.integrations .integration-lozenge:not([hidden]){display:inline-block}.portico-landing.integrations .integration-lozenge:hover{border-color:hsl(0deg 0% 73%)}.portico-landing.integrations .integration-lozenge .integration-secondary-line-text{margin:0;line-height:10px;font-size:.65em;font-weight:400}.portico-landing.integrations .integration-lozenge .integration-category,.portico-landing.integrations .integration-lozenge .realm-category{font-size:.85em;margin-top:5px;font-weight:400;color:hsl(216deg 23% 13% / 50%)}.portico-landing.integrations .integration-lozenge.without-category{height:180px}.portico-landing.integrations .integration-lozenge .integration-logo{margin:34px auto 20px;height:60px}.portico-landing.integrations .integration-lozenge .fa-plus{font-size:59px}.portico-landing.integrations .integration-lozenge .integration-name{font-size:1.2em;font-weight:400;margin:10px 4px 0}.portico-landing.integrations .integration-lozenge .integration-name.with-secondary{font-size:1.1em;margin-top:4px}@media (width <= 830px){.portico-landing.integrations .integration-lozenge{width:134px;height:180px}.portico-landing.integrations .integration-lozenge .integration-logo{margin:34px auto 15px;height:45px}.portico-landing.integrations .integration-lozenge .fa-plus{font-size:45px}.portico-landing.integrations .integration-lozenge .integration-name{font-size:1em}.portico-landing.integrations .integration-lozenge .integration-category,.portico-landing.integrations .integration-lozenge .realm-category{font-size:.8em}}@media (width <= 375px){.portico-landing.integrations .integration-lozenge{width:120px}}@media (width <= 357px){.portico-landing.integrations .integration-lozenge{width:108px;height:160px}.portico-landing.integrations .integration-lozenge.without-category{height:140px}.portico-landing.integrations .integration-lozenge .integration-logo{margin:28px auto 10px;height:45px}.portico-landing.integrations .integration-lozenge .integration-name{font-size:.9em}.portico-landing.integrations .integration-lozenge .integration-category,.portico-landing.integrations .integration-lozenge .realm-category{font-size:.77em}}.portico-landing.integrations .integration-request{font-size:1em;padding:40px 0 20px}@media (width > 1000px){.portico-landing.integrations .integration-request{text-align:left;padding-left:5px}}.portico-landing.integrations .integration-request p{margin:0 0 20px}.portico-landing.integrations .integration-request .hero-buttons{display:flex;flex-flow:row wrap;justify-content:center}@media (width > 1000px){.portico-landing.integrations .integration-request .hero-buttons{justify-content:flex-start;margin-left:-10px}}.portico-landing.integrations #integration-instructions-group{padding:0 50px;display:flex}.portico-landing.integrations #integration-instructions-group .integration-instruction-block{display:flex;flex-direction:column;flex-shrink:0;padding-right:30px}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.integration-lozenge{width:125px;height:auto;padding:0 5px 20px;margin:25px 21px 20px;order:1}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.integration-lozenge .integration-category,.portico-landing.integrations #integration-instructions-group .integration-instruction-block .integration-lozenge .realm-category{display:none}@media (width <= 1000px){.portico-landing.integrations #integration-instructions-group .integration-instruction-block .integration-lozenge{border:none;display:flex!important;align-items:center;justify-content:space-between;height:auto;width:auto;margin:unset;padding:unset}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.integration-lozenge .integration-logo{height:60px;margin:0}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.integration-lozenge .integration-name{font-size:1.2em!important;margin:0 0 0 20px}}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.name{display:none;font-size:1.4em;font-weight:400;margin:0;padding-bottom:35px}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.categories{order:2;margin-left:21px;display:flex;flex-direction:column;align-items:flex-start}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.categories a{-webkit-text-decoration:none;text-decoration:none}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.categories .integration-category,.portico-landing.integrations #integration-instructions-group .integration-instruction-block .categories .realm-category{font-size:.95em;font-weight:400;padding:5px 14px;margin:0 0 6px;border-radius:14px;background-color:hsl(210deg 94% 42% / 10%);color:hsl(210deg 70% 35%)}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.categories .integration-category:hover,.portico-landing.integrations #integration-instructions-group .integration-instruction-block .categories .realm-category:hover{background-color:hsl(210deg 94% 42% / 17%);color:hsl(210deg 70% 28%)}.portico-landing.integrations #integration-instructions-group .integration-instruction-block #integration-list-link{margin-left:30px;order:3;color:var(--color-integrations-category-text);-webkit-text-decoration:none;text-decoration:none;display:flex;align-items:center}.portico-landing.integrations #integration-instructions-group .integration-instruction-block #integration-list-link .zulip-icon-arrow-left{font-size:16px;margin-right:5px}.portico-landing.integrations #integration-instructions-group .integration-instruction-block #integration-list-link .integrations-back-label-short{display:none}@media (width <= 1000px){.portico-landing.integrations #integration-instructions-group .integration-instruction-block #integration-list-link .integrations-back-label-long{display:none}.portico-landing.integrations #integration-instructions-group .integration-instruction-block #integration-list-link .integrations-back-label-short{display:inline}}.portico-landing.integrations #integration-instructions-group .integration-instruction-block #integration-list-link:hover{color:hsl(223deg 6% 15%)}@media (width >= 1000px){.portico-landing.integrations #integration-instructions-group .integration-instruction-block #integration-list-link{margin-top:15px}}@media (width <= 1000px){.portico-landing.integrations #integration-instructions-group .integration-instruction-block{flex-direction:row;justify-content:space-between;align-items:center;margin-bottom:12px;padding:0 0 12px;border-bottom:1px solid hsl(0deg 0% 88%)}}@media (width <= 1000px){.portico-landing.integrations #integration-instructions-group .integration-instruction-block .name{display:block}.portico-landing.integrations #integration-instructions-group .integration-instruction-block .categories{display:none}}.portico-landing.integrations #integration-instructions-group .integration-instructions .logos_disclaimer{font-size:14px;font-style:italic}@media (width >= 1000px){.portico-landing.integrations #integration-instructions-group .integration-instructions{flex:1;min-width:0}}@media (width <= 1000px){.portico-landing.integrations #integration-instructions-group .integration-instructions{margin-left:0}.portico-landing.integrations #integration-instructions-group .integration-instructions h1:first-child{margin-top:0}}@media (width <= 1000px){.portico-landing.integrations #integration-instructions-group{flex-direction:column}}@media (width <= 768px){.portico-landing.integrations #integration-instructions-group{padding:0 25px}}@media (width <= 450px){.portico-landing.integrations #integration-instructions-group{padding:0 12px}}.portico-landing.integrations.communities .main{max-width:900px}.portico-landing.integrations.communities .integration-main-text{padding-left:260px}@media (width <= 1000px){.portico-landing.integrations.communities .integration-main-text{padding-left:30px}}.portico-landing.integrations.communities .portico-page-heading{color:hsl(0deg 0% 0%);font-size:44px}.portico-landing.integrations.communities .portico-page-subheading{font-weight:300;color:hsl(0deg 0% 20%);max-width:800px;line-height:150%;margin:auto}.portico-landing.integrations.communities .integration-categories-sidebar h3{color:hsl(0deg 0% 0%);font-size:20px;font-weight:600}.portico-landing.integrations.communities .catalog{margin-top:50px}.portico-landing.integrations.communities .eligible_realms{display:flex;flex-direction:column}.portico-landing.integrations.communities .eligible_realms .eligible_realm{display:flex;margin-bottom:20px;padding:5px 10px;border:1px solid transparent;border-radius:4px}.portico-landing.integrations.communities .eligible_realms .eligible_realm:hover{border:1px solid hsl(0deg 0% 73%)}.portico-landing.integrations.communities .eligible_realms .eligible_realm .eligible_realm_logo{display:flex;margin-right:20px;width:60px;height:60px}.portico-landing.integrations.communities .eligible_realms .eligible_realm .eligible_realm_details{display:flex;flex-direction:column;justify-content:center}.portico-landing.integrations.communities .eligible_realms .eligible_realm .eligible_realm_details .eligible_realm_name{font-weight:400;font-size:21px;color:hsl(220.6deg 20% 33.3%);line-height:23px;margin:0 0 2px}.portico-landing.integrations.communities .eligible_realms .eligible_realm .eligible_realm_details .eligible_realm_description{font-weight:400;font-size:15px;color:hsl(220deg 2.7% 56.5%);line-height:19px;margin:0;overflow:hidden;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.portico-landing.integrations.communities .eligible_realms hr{margin:10px 0;border:0;border-top:1px solid hsl(0deg 0% 93%)}.portico-landing.integrations.communities .eligible_realms .eligible_realm_end_notice{text-align:center;font-size:18px}
/*# sourceMappingURL=communities.d92d425219334ccf296a.css.map*/